Greenwich 64  Stillwater 55

Leading Scorers:  Witches – Kylie Masse 21       Molly Brophy 15        Tess Merrill 10     Warriors – Marley Mueller 16         Brooke Pickett 12            Molly Sheehan 12

Key Stat:  Greenwich outscored the Warriors 33-24 in the second half to pull away for the “W” in a game that was tied at the half.

 

Mechanicville 69  Greenwich 56

Leading Scorers:  Red Raiders – Josh Germaine 23        Luci D’Ambro 12        Devin Garland 10        Witches – Alex Curtis 13        Carson Mosher 10

Key Stat:  The Raiders hung 48 on the board in the first half and led by 25 at the break. They cruised to the home win on the strength of 11 made triples, with the junior guard Germaine drilling seven.

Hoosick Falls 54  Waterford 46

Leading Scorers:  Panthers – Dimitri Rose 16          Max Kipp 15       Tristan Williams 11        Jon Kempf 10             Fordians – Mike Talavera 13        Bobby Valigorsky 10        Mike Castracani 10

Key Stat:  With the game tied at 34 entering the final period, The Falls used a 20-12 fourth quarter advantage, including 9 of 10 from the foul line, to notch the win over Waterford.  The Fordians led 22-19 at halftime and owned a six point cushion late in the third before the Panthers came back to post their 48th consecutive Wasaren win.

 

Greenwich 89  Corinth 51

Leading Scorers:  Witches – John Walsh 17       Sam Howard 17       Carson Mosher 15        Alex Curtis 12           Jesse Kuzmich 12           Tomahawks – Isaac Melville 18        Colin Watkins 11

Key Stat:  A 25-8 first period gave Greenwich control, as the Witches put five players in doubles, and cruise  past Corinth for the non-league “W”.
